Output 6a8a8aeebcd7c91c99fa559236f9defe1a9514eb53b9e30c5006a1f07c7448f6:1

value
3406232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d1d5e2fc1705fd0adf4dd99738b070623c8452b OP_EQUAL
address
3ABMwuJWQV4qR68T41G2rSqEmCHtsjrhsa
transaction
6a8a8aeebcd7c91c99fa559236f9defe1a9514eb53b9e30c5006a1f07c7448f6
confirmations
228828
spent
true